The Importance of Affordable Daycare

Affordable daycare is vital for working households just who depend on childcare services to assist them to stabilize their particular work and household duties. Without usage of inexpensive daycare, many parents are forced to make hard alternatives, such quitting their particular jobs or lowering their performing hours being maintain their children. This can have a substantial affect their particular economic security and total well-being.

Inexpensive daycare services may also have a confident affect youngsters' development. Studies have shown that kids which attend high-quality Daycare Near Me programs are more inclined to succeed academically and socially later in life. By giving children with a safe and stimulating environment, affordable daycare might help all of them develop important abilities and develop a very good foundation for their future.

Also, affordable daycare may also gain the economy by allowing even more moms and dads to be involved in the staff. When parents get access to inexpensive childcare, these are generally more likely to manage to work full-time and contribute to the economy. This might cause increased output, greater household incomes, and general financial growth.

Difficulties of Inexpensive Daycare

Despite the importance of inexpensive daycare, numerous families still struggle to get a hold of quality care at an acceptable expense. The sought after for childcare solutions, plus minimal access and large operating expenses, makes challenging for most daycare providers to provide affordable prices to people.

One of many challenges of inexpensive daycare may be the high cost of staffing. Qualified childcare providers are necessary for delivering high-quality attention to children, but hiring and retaining competent staff may be costly. In order to keep costs reasonable, some daycare providers may compromise from the top-notch treatment or run with restricted resources, that could have negative effects for children and people.

Another challenge of inexpensive daycare may be the lack of federal government assistance and financing. While many countries provide subsidies or income tax credits to simply help households protect the expense of childcare, numerous families however find it difficult to afford high quality treatment. Without adequate government help, daycare providers might obligated to boost their rates or reduce their solutions, rendering it even more difficult for households to gain access to affordable attention.

Solutions for Affordable Daycare

To be able to deal with the challenges of inexpensive daycare, it is important for policymakers, childcare providers, and families to the office collectively discover solutions which make high quality treatment available to all. One possible solution is to boost federal government funding for childcare programs and subsidies. By investing in inexpensive daycare, governing bodies might help reduce the financial burden on families and make certain that kiddies have access to quality care.

Another option would be to enhance the standard of childcare solutions by buying expert development and training for childcare providers. By equipping providers using the abilities and resources they have to deliver high-quality treatment, daycare centers can attract more households and keep maintaining inexpensive rates. Furthermore, implementing quality requirements and laws enables make certain that all childcare providers satisfy minimal demands for protection and academic programming.

Also, collaboration between childcare providers and companies will help make affordable daycare more accessible to working households. Employers will offer on-site daycare solutions or flexible work plans to aid parents balance their particular work and family duties. By working collectively, businesses and childcare providers can create a supportive and comprehensive environment that benefits both people and companies.
